Output c2147e6ee1aedc7cb21f97ffc0fdea3be1d4819d58df42e61d55ddc29587fafc:1

value
143623453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68864fa88ac443d23e2267e4f2998386d209d35c OP_EQUAL
address
3BDh6bcEt4rYxvEXMCE2F7SGsaYpucVu4f
transaction
c2147e6ee1aedc7cb21f97ffc0fdea3be1d4819d58df42e61d55ddc29587fafc
confirmations
556801
spent
true